Section 01

Neighborhood Overview

Franklin D. Roosevelt Golf Course is situated within the expansive and historic Fairmount Park, one of the largest municipal park systems in the United States. This prime location places it within easy reach of Philadelphia’s urban core while offering a green sanctuary from city life. Access is primarily from Pattison Avenue, with potential routes involving South Philadelphia boulevards and Roosevelt Boulevard for those coming from further afield. Parking is typically available on-site or in designated areas within the park, though it can become busy on event days or peak golf seasons. The nearest major airport is Philadelphia International Airport (PHL), approximately a 20-30 minute drive south depending on traffic. Public transportation options include SEPTA bus routes that serve the park perimeter, with some lines stopping within reasonable walking distance of the course. Rideshare services are also readily available for direct drop-offs and pick-ups. To avoid potential congestion, especially on weekends or during local tournaments, it is advisable to arrive at least 30-45 minutes before your scheduled tee time to account for parking and navigating the park's pathways.

Section 02

Where to Stay

The area surrounding Franklin D. Roosevelt Golf Course is dominated by Fairmount Park’s natural beauty and recreational facilities, with limited dedicated hotel clusters immediately adjacent to the course itself. Most lodging options are found a short drive away in South Philadelphia, Center City, or the University City neighborhoods. For those prioritizing proximity to the links, South Philadelphia offers a range of hotels that are typically a 10-15 minute drive from the course. Center City, about a 20-30 minute drive east, provides a wider selection of accommodations and is a popular choice for visitors wanting to explore Philadelphia’s historical and cultural attractions alongside their golf outing. University City, to the west, also offers several hotel choices and is roughly a 15-20 minute drive away. Demand for hotels in these areas can spike significantly during major golf tournaments, local events within the park, or when the Philadelphia Eagles are playing at Lincoln Financial Field, which is also in close proximity. To secure accommodations, booking well in advance is strongly recommended, especially for visits coinciding with popular local events or on weekends. Utilizing map filters to view hotels within a 5-10 mile radius and cross-referencing with transit access will help in finding suitable lodging.

Nearby Gathering Spots

Geno's Steaks

3.5 mi

A legendary Philadelphia institution, Geno's Steaks is famous for its classic cheesesteaks, offering a quintessential taste of the city. Located in the heart of South Philly's iconic cheesesteak row, it's a must-visit for a quick, delicious, and authentic experience. Be prepared for a bustling atmosphere and the classic South Philly ordering style: "Whiz wit" or "Provolone witout." It’s a perfect spot for a casual and hearty meal after a day outdoors.

Pat's King of Steaks

3.6 mi

The long-standing rival to Geno's, Pat's King of Steaks is another iconic destination for Philadelphia's famous cheesesteaks. Situated across the street from its famous competitor, Pat's offers its own take on the beloved sandwich, often debated as the original. The lively, no-frills environment adds to the authentic Philly experience. It's a classic stop for visitors and locals alike seeking an iconic taste of the city.

Section 08

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winter in Philadelphia is typically cold, with average temperatures ranging from the low 20s to the low 40s Fahrenheit. Snowfall is common, though usually not heavy enough to disrupt golf for extended periods. Visitors should dress in warm layers, including hats, gloves, and waterproof outerwear, especially if planning outdoor activities. The crisp air can be invigorating, but early frost or icy conditions may affect course playability.

🌱

Spring & early summer

Spring and early summer bring pleasant and warming temperatures, with averages climbing from the 50s into the 70s Fahrenheit. This is an ideal time for golf, as the course is lush and the weather is generally comfortable for playing. Light jackets or sweaters are useful for cooler mornings and evenings, but shorts and t-shirts are common during daylight hours. Rainfall is more frequent during this period, so carrying an umbrella or rain gear is advisable.

☀️

Mid-summer

Mid-summer, from July through August, is characterized by heat and humidity, with temperatures frequently reaching the 80s and occasionally breaking into the 90s Fahrenheit. Hydration is crucial during this period; carry plenty of water and seek shade when possible. Lightweight, breathable clothing like shorts and t-shirts are standard. Early morning or late afternoon tee times are often preferred to avoid the peak heat of the day.

🍂

Fall season

The fall season offers a welcome respite from summer heat, with temperatures gradually cooling from the 70s Fahrenheit in September down to the 40s and 50s by November. This period is visually stunning with autumn foliage throughout Fairmount Park, making it a beautiful time for golf and park visits. Layering clothing is key, as mornings can be cool, while afternoons remain mild.

📅

Rain & snow

Philadelphia experiences moderate rainfall throughout the year, with occasional heavy downpours, especially in spring and summer. Snow is most likely from December through February, though accumulation varies annually. Golf courses often close temporarily during heavy snow or icy conditions. Visitors should monitor weather forecasts closely and be prepared with appropriate rain gear or warm winter clothing depending on the season and conditions.
